网络
了解HTTP请求和响应
介绍 HTTP(超文本传输协议)是一种用于 Web 服务器和客户端之间通信的协议。它是万维网上数据通信的基础。 HTTP 请求和响应是 Web 通信的重要组成部分,允许客户端向服务器请求资源,服务器将资源发送回客户端。在此文章中,我们将深入了解 HTTP 请求和响应、它们的技术介绍以及它们在 Web 通信中的作用。 什 ...
如何给 Jenkins 设置 HTTPS 访问?
本文是关于如何为 Jenkins 设置 HTTPS 的快速指南。已经有许多指南可用。我读了其中的一些。但有两件事让我感到奇怪。首先,一些指南希望您更改 Jenkins 的中央 systemd 文件(而不是覆盖文件),其次,他们希望您创建一个 JKS 文件(而不是 PKCS #12)。 我的警告是:永远不要覆盖 /etc ...
为什么您的网页大小应小于 14KB ?
我们都知道网站页面越小加载速度越快,但令人惊讶的是,14kB 页面的加载速度比 15kB 页面快得多,而 15kB 和 16kB 页面之间的差异微不足道。 这是因为 TCP 慢启动算法导致的。本文将介绍它是什么,它是如何工作的,以及为什么你应该关心它。首先我们将快速回顾一些基础知识。 什么是 TCP? 传输控制协议 ( ...
利用ACME 让 FreeSSL 证书自动续期
注意:对于重要的线上服务不要用自动续期了;可靠性不敢保证,遇到过几次执行续期脚本导致证书出问题的情况,服务突然就不能用了。 自动续期只用在不重要的服务商,省了事,就算出问题也影响不大。 当前 FreeSSL.cn开始提供自动续期的HTTPS证书,利用HACME 脚本实现,操作方法如下: 1、安装 acme.sh 建议 ...
如何快速的启动一个本地静态服务器?
一、http-server http-server 是一个简单的、零配置的命令行静态 HTTP 服务器。它对于生产使用来说足够强大,但它足够简单和可破解,可以用于测试、本地开发和学习。 安装: 全局安装http-server npm i -g http-server 用法 http-server [path] [op ...
TCP是如何保证数据可靠传输?
传输层分为两个协议UDP和TCP,UDP是一个不可靠的协议,也就是说他仅仅提供复用和分用的功能但是对于比特差错或者丢弃不做任何处理。 TCP提供一种面向连接的、可靠的字节流服务,发送方发送的数据到达接收方的时候不会发生错误,不会丢失,不会乱序。 面向连接:意味着两个使用TCP的应用(通常是一个客户和一个服务器)在彼此交 ...
利用 FreeSSL 安装免费的 https 证书
当前 FreeSSL.cn开始提供自动续期的HTTPS证书, 参考文档 证书创建地址:https://freessl.cn/ 注意免费证书一般有效期比较短,要做好定期续证书。 证书创建方法 1、输入域名,点击创建免费ssl证书 注意品牌的选择,证书有效期不同 2、输入邮箱,点击创建 3、点击创建后会让你校验域名,按 ...